Dice Addition

May 27, 2018

I’m always looking for new and fun ideas to incorporate into our math. When I saw these giant inflatable dice in the Target Dollar Spot, I just knew they would be perfect to turn into dice addition.

This dice addtion is a fun hands-on way for your students to practice their addition!  Come grab the FREE printable to go along with  the game.

These fun inflatable dice come in a pack of 5, so you can set up 2 groups of students to work with each other at a time. If you can’t find these inflatable dice, you can use any type you have, regular size, or I’ve even seen larger hard foam ones at Dollar Tree.

To Play Dice Addition

To play dice addition, pair 2 students together. They will take turns rolling the dice and recording the numbers on their dice addition recording sheet I’ve made for you. Have the student roll one die. The other student will record that number. Have the student roll the second die and the other student will again record the number that was rolled. They can work together to solve the math problem.

inflatable dice addition game

 You could have the students work on this as an individual activity or center and use regular size dice too.
